Vented foil seal liners have become a crucial component in packaging for bottles and cans, particularly for products that require controlled airflow to prevent container deformation and maintain product integrity. These liners are designed to allow a controlled exchange of air while preventing leaks, ensuring that the packaging remains stable and secure under varying environmental conditions. In this article, we will explore the benefits, applications, and advantages of using vented foil seal liners in packaging.
Vented foil seal liners are specialized packaging materials that incorporate a venting system to balance internal and external pressures within the container. This is achieved through a semi-permeable membrane that allows air to pass through while preventing moisture and contaminants from entering the container. These liners are widely used in industries such as food, pharmaceuticals, cosmetics, and chemicals, where maintaining product freshness and preventing package deformation is essential.
1. Prevent Package Deformation: Vented foil seal liners help prevent container bloating or paneling by allowing air to escape or enter the container, thereby maintaining its structural integrity.
2. Maintain Product Integrity: By controlling airflow, these liners ensure that products remain in optimal condition by preventing air, moisture, and contaminants from affecting them.
3. Enhance Package Durability: Vented liners reduce the need for thick packaging materials while maintaining product safety, which can help lower production costs.
4. Minimize Product Returns: By preventing damage due to pressure changes, vented liners can reduce product returns related to packaging issues, saving on repackaging and shipping costs.
5. Environmental Benefits: Lightweight liners reduce overall packaging weight, lowering fuel consumption and carbon emissions during transport.
Vented foil seal liners are widely used across various industries due to their versatility and effectiveness.
In the food industry, vented foil seal liners are used to package perishable items such as sauces, oils, and condiments. They help prevent bloating in bottles of fish sauce, soy sauce, and cooking oil, ensuring that the packaging remains stable and secure.
In pharmaceuticals, vented foil seal liners are used to protect medicine bottles and liquids from environmental changes that could affect their potency or packaging integrity.
In cosmetics, vented foil seal liners are used to secure bottles of shampoos, essential oils, and liquid skincare products, preventing leakage and maintaining product freshness.
In the chemical sector, vented foil seal liners are ideal for solvents, acids, and other high-strength chemicals, ensuring that containers remain stable and secure during transportation and storage.
The process of using vented foil seal liners involves integrating them into the cap or closure of the container. Here's a simplified overview:
1. Preparation: The container and cap are prepared with the vented foil seal liner inserted into the cap.
2. Sealing: The cap is placed on the container, and the liner is sealed using heat induction or pressure-sensitive adhesives.
3. Venting: The venting membrane allows air to pass through while preventing leaks, maintaining pressure balance inside and outside the container.
While vented foil seal liners are a preferred choice for many applications, other sealing materials like film seals and pulp-based liners also have their uses.
- Film Seals: These are ideal for short-term storage and are easier to apply and remove without causing container deformation. They are suitable for moderate temperature and chemical conditions.
- Foil Seals: Foil seals are more durable and resistant to extreme temperatures and chemicals, making them better suited for long-term storage or applications requiring high barrier protection.
Pulp-based liners offer a cost-effective option for less demanding applications. However, they may not provide the same level of barrier protection as vented foil seal liners.
One of the challenges in using vented foil seal liners is ensuring that the venting system is properly calibrated to meet the specific needs of the product. Advanced technologies like Selig's Circumvent™ and AirFoil™ address these challenges by providing customizable venting solutions that can be integrated into various container types.
